正常情況 如果子元素沒有設置浮動(float),父元素的高度會隨着子元素高度的改變而改變的。 設置浮動以后 父元素的高度不會隨着子元素的高度而變化。 例如:在一個ul中定義若干個li,並設置float='left' 顯示結果就會是這樣: 解決辦法 最簡單的方法是,給父元素 ...
如果子元素沒有設置浮動 float ,父元素實際上會根據內容,自動寬高進行適應的。 當子元素增加了浮動后,最簡單的處理方法是給父元素添加overflow:hidden屬性,此時父元素的高度會隨子元素的內容自動適應的。 亦或者在子元素的最后一個清楚浮動。 ...
2016-10-11 22:32 0 3941 推薦指數:
正常情況 如果子元素沒有設置浮動(float),父元素的高度會隨着子元素高度的改變而改變的。 設置浮動以后 父元素的高度不會隨着子元素的高度而變化。 例如:在一個ul中定義若干個li,並設置float='left' 顯示結果就會是這樣: 解決辦法 最簡單的方法是,給父元素 ...
mozilla 對於美化 select 元素的樣式有這樣一段描述(用 CSS 美化 Select 元素): 眾所周知,select 元素很難用 CSS 進行高效的設計。你可以影響任何元素的某些方面 - 例如,操縱框模型,顯示的字體等,你可以使用 appearance 屬性來刪除默認的系統 ...
最近需要做一個iframe調用其他頁面內容,這個iframe地址是可變化的,但是里面的內容高度不確定且里面內容高度可調整,所以需要通過監聽iframe里面body的高度變化來調整iframe的高度。 后面發現了一個好用的插件detect-element-resize.js,首先看一下這個插件 ...
情景描述:父元素由一個設置了高度的元素撐起,另一個元素自動繼承父元素的高,並且兩元素在一行顯示。 現在情況 方法1: 設置父元素flex,子元素不設置高度 方法2: 父元素相當定位,子元素絕對定位,設置100%高 s1和s2元素都要 ...
當你設置一個頁面元素的高度(height)為100%時,期望這樣元素能撐滿整個瀏覽器窗口的高度,但大多數情況下,這樣的做法沒有任何效果。你知道為什么height:100%不起作用嗎? 按常理,當我們用CSS的height屬性定義一個元素的高度時,這個元素應該按照設定在瀏覽器的縱向空間里擴展相應 ...
內聯元素:也稱為行內元素,當多個行內元素連續排列時,他們會顯示在一行里面。 內聯元素的特性:本身是無法設置寬度和高度屬性的,但是可以通過CSS樣式來控制,達到我們想要的寬度和高度。 span舉例1: 1. span元素屬於內聯元素,當我們直接設置了寬度和高度的時候代碼及顯示的結果如 ...
小穎最近做的項目中要實現一個樣式 ,小穎怕自己忘記了,寫個隨筆記下來 需求父元素下有多個子元素,並且子元素過多時要實現自動換行,給每個子元素都加了右邊框,而每個子元素里的內容多少不一定,這就會產生右邊框的高度不一致,長的長短的短,為了解決這個問題,那就必須讓父元素下的子元素都是等高的,並且高度 ...
解決高度塌陷問題的方法: 方法一、 方法二、 方法三、 ...